  Baked sweet plantains in wine
 
Yield: 4 Servings
 
4 ea Very ripe plantains      1 c Olive oil
1/2 c Brown sugar      1/2 ts Ground cinnamon
1 c Sherry wine
 Preheat oven to 350F. Remove peel from plantains and slice them lengthwise in half. In a large saute pan heat oil to medium hot and add plantains. Cook them until lightly browned on each side. Place them in a large baking dish and sprinkle sugar over all. Add cinnamon and cover with wine. Bake for 30 minutes or until they take on a reddish hue.
